Meet Ann

Training Consultant, Speaker, and Personal/Executive Coach

Ann Gramc is a training consultant, speaker, and personal/executive coach.  For more than 30 years, she has designed and developed customized training programs for many of the Fortune 500 companies and other organizations. Her areas of expertise include leadership development, change management, new hire orientation, front-line employee training, safety, and technical training.  

 

With a master’s degree in journalism, she uses strong interviewing and writing skills to create highly customized training materials that come alive and engage participants. The programs Ann has created have helped clients successfully develop talent, build their culture, increase business success, and in the case of safety training for a railway, helped to prevent accidents/injuries and save lives. 

 

Her passion for the topics of happiness and resilience led her to create and facilitate workshop experiences in which participants discover how to raise their happiness setpoint. Employees and leaders shift their thinking and behaviors so that they operate on empowering beliefs that lead to success.

 

Ann is certified as an executive coach and is a licensed practitioner in NLP (neuro-linguistic programming), a field that uses effective techniques to help people move past limiting beliefs to successfully make changes in their lives. Her coaching practice focuses on helping people transform their lives and reach their greatest potential.
